Subject: Falmere Plant — Capacity Decision

Team,

We are at the decision point on the Falmere plant. Line 4 is at 96% utilization and order intake from the Drellan contract exceeds forecast by 18%. Options: second shift at Falmere, or shifting overflow to the Quillton site. Capex, staffing, and lead-time estimates are attached. Department heads should submit constraints by Friday. Decision goes to Marta Vensel for sign-off next week. Our recommendation rests on the plan outlined below.

internal memo for tagef-hadup: Gross margin on Ulaath came in at 15 percent against a plan of 5 percent. Only 7 of the 120 pilot accounts renewed Ulaath, so a churn review is set for October 15.

Subject: Cut-over summary — Brindlegate websocket tier

Team, the cut-over completed cleanly. We enabled permessage-deflate selectively: CPU rose about 9% on the gateway nodes, but egress dropped by a third. Small-frame traffic stays uncompressed to avoid overhead. We'll watch memory on long-lived connections this week. The gateway now runs with the following settings.

deployment values, yageg-hahig:
WENAEL_HOST=wenael.tolvaqlabs.internal
WENAEL_PORT=4000

### Step 4: Stabilize the integration tests

Heads up: the Tollgate payments suite is flaky mostly because tests share one sandbox ledger. Before migrating, give each test run its own namespace and bump the settlement poll timeout — the old default is way too tight. Once that's in place, reruns should drop to near zero. The test harness picks up these configuration values at startup.

config for hahip-yajep:
holix:
  log_level: error
  metrics_host: metrics.holix.qorvellabs.internal
  pin: 9600
  pool_size: 8

Break-Glass Access: Tilecache Layer

Emergency access to the Hollowmap tile-rendering cache should be used only when normal rotation of the render fleet fails and stale tiles are being served at scale. Document every action in the incident log. Opening the break-glass credentials envelope for the cache admin plane requires the recovery passphrase recorded below.

unlock words, fawig-bagef: olidor-holir-istox-holath-tamys-quenion-giliel